Mary Moser appeals her divorce judgment from Bradley Moser, challenging the denial of maintenance and the valuation of Bradley’s veterinary practice. She argues that the court erroneously exercised its discretion when it denied maintenance, given the length of the marriage, the disparity in income, and her contribution to the marital estate. She further contends that the court erroneously valued the goodwill of the veterinary practice at zero.
Because the record demonstrates a rational basis for the court’s decision, we affirm the judgment.
This opinion will not be published.
Dist III, Taylor County, Carlson, J., Per Curiam
